Why Mold Develops in Arcata Properties
In practical terms for Arcata residents: Sustained humidity above 60% for much of the year, heavy seasonal rainfall, and older wood-frame homes built before modern vapor-barrier standards make this region one of California's highest-risk areas for hidden mold growth in crawl spaces, exterior walls, and attics. A Arcata property that seems dry on the surface can still be harboring moisture problems in crawl spaces, attics, or wall cavities that only a trained inspector will catch.

Common Mold Risk Factors in Arcata
- Older wood-frame homes with limited or deteriorated vapor barriers in crawl spaces
- Persistent coastal fog keeping exterior wood siding and window frames damp for extended periods
- Dense fog rolling in most afternoons, keeping shaded north-facing walls chronically damp
- Redwood-adjacent tree cover limiting sun exposure and slowing evaporation around foundations

How common is mold in Arcata homes?
Mold is a regular concern throughout Arcata and the broader Humboldt County area because of a cool, marine-influenced climate with persistent coastal fog, frequent winter storms, and some of the highest humidity levels in the state. While not every property develops a mold problem, the combination of local climate and building age means it's one of the more common issues our inspectors find during routine property assessments in the area.
What time of year is mold most likely to develop in Arcata?
Arcata's mold season generally tracks the region's wet-weather pattern (40-60+ inches annually, among the wettest in California), but that's only half the picture — a slow plumbing leak or a poorly vented bathroom can start a mold colony in Arcata in the middle of the driest summer just as easily as during winter storms.

Is mold remediation in Arcata covered by homeowners insurance?
Coverage hinges on the source of the moisture. A sudden covered loss — a burst pipe, a failed water heater — is usually covered up to a mold sub-limit under most California homeowners policies. Gradual issues, like a slow roof leak ignored for months, are usually excluded. Either way, our Arcata inspection reports are written with insurance documentation in mind.
